Output 7423d5c477f86b2c16ae4039bf27b8374cf56013e43c2b15536581e6e8201af6:113

value
13146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e73c1c181d86f483dcf31dd7c9812861bcbaf333 OP_EQUAL
address
3Nmg2MXbwXfrahRdFCViAFLJuHnDdvyfQz
transaction
7423d5c477f86b2c16ae4039bf27b8374cf56013e43c2b15536581e6e8201af6
confirmations
74676
spent
true